Understanding Skin Cosmetic
Skin cosmetic encompasses a variety of products and techniques aimed at improving the appearance and health of the skin. These products range from cleansers and moisturizers to serums and masks, each targeting specific skin concerns such as acne, ageing, and hyperpigmentation. According to dermatologists, maintaining a consistent skincare routine is crucial for achieving the desired results.
Building A Skincare Routine
Creating an effective skincare routine involves selecting the right products for your skin type and concerns. Here are the fundamental steps:
- Cleansing: Start with a gentle cleanser to remove dirt, oil, and makeup.
- Toning: Use a toner to balance the skin's pH levels.
- Moisturising: Apply a moisturizer to keep the skin hydrated.
- Sun Protection: Use sunscreen daily to protect against harmful UV rays.
Incorporating these steps into your daily routine can greatly enhance your skin's appearance over time. It's also essential to be patient, as visible results may take a few weeks to become evident.
Ingredients to Look For
When selecting skin cosmetic products, it's important to be mindful of the ingredients. Some key ingredients to look for include:
- Hyaluronic Acid: Known for its hydrating properties, it helps retain moisture in the skin.
- Vitamin C: A powerful antioxidant that brightens the skin and reduces the appearance of dark spots.
- Retinol: Effective for reducing fine lines and promoting cell turnover.
- Niacinamide: Helps to improve the skin's barrier function and reduce inflammation.
Expert Tips for Glowing Skin
Besides a good skincare routine, expert tips can offer additional benefits for achieving glowing skin:
- Stay Hydrated: Drinking plenty of water helps maintain skin elasticity and flush out toxins.
- Get Enough Sleep: Quality sleep is essential for skin repair and rejuvenation.
- Maintain a Balanced Diet: A diet rich in fruits, vegetables, and healthy fats contributes to healthier skin.
- Manage Stress: High levels of stress can trigger skin issues such as acne and eczema. Practice mindfulness and stress-reducing activities.
Common Mistakes to Avoid
Despite the best intentions, some common mistakes can hinder your skin cosmetic efforts:
- Over-Exfoliating: Exfoliating too often can strip the skin of its natural oils and cause irritation.
- Skipping Sunscreen: Neglecting sun protection can lead to premature ageing and increase the risk of skin cancer.
- Using Too Many Products: Layering multiple products can overwhelm the skin and cause adverse reactions.
- Not Removing Makeup: Sleeping with makeup on can clog pores and lead to breakouts.
